It was two different looks for Aishwarya in Kolkata. She first attended the Boroplus Anandlok Puraskar Awards on Sat in a green Neeta Lulla sari and on Sunday at the Kolkata premiere of KHJJS, donned a Bengali avatar yet again in another Neeta Lulla.

Didn’t care for the green sari at all (it was just too busy) but loved her Bong look. You?
